Tuesday is likely the nicest weather day this week, fair with highs in the mid-70s. A week cold front kicks-through Wednesday, bringing clouds, a sprinkle and a slight cool-down. The weather turns fair again, Thursday and Friday. A stronger cold front arrives this weekend, bringing a better chance of soaking rain, Saturday and Sunday. Temperatures cool again, into next week.
Tonight: Mostly cloudy. Low 54.
Tuesday: Mostly sunny. High 74.
Wednesday: Mostly cloudy. High 64.
Thursday: Mostly sunny. High 68
